WebDec 19, 2024 · David faithfully served in Saul’s court as a musician, soothing the king with his harp, and in the army as a brave and successful leader. Saul’s hatred for him only grew. Eventually, Saul set out to kill him and pursued him for years. David wrote some of his Psalms while hiding in caves or the desert (Psalm 57, Psalm 60). WebAug 25, 2024 · What psalms did David write while running from Saul? Psalm 63. David fled from Saul into the Judean wilderness [1 Samuel 22:5]. In the psalm he sees himself in a spiritual wilderness thirsting for God’s presence and a place of refuge. What are the 4 types of Psalms? Psalms of confidence. WebYou remember when David fled to the safety of the Philistines for refuge because Saul was trying to kill him. David shows up in Gath and acts insane so as to create the impression that he is no threat to them any longer. Those weren't the best of times for David, but he wrote this Psalm during that time of crisis.
